问答详情
源自:9-14 删除节点removeChild()

点击按钮,执行不了

<body>

<div id="content">

  <h1>html</h1>

  <h1>php</h1>

  <h1>javascript</h1>

  <h1>jquery</h1>

  <h1>java</h1>

</div>


<script type="text/javascript">

function clearText() {

  var content=document.getElementById("content");

  // 在此完成该函数

  

  for(var i=0;i<content.childNodes.length;i++);

  {

     var x=content.removeChild(content.childNodes[i]);

     document.write(x);

     document.write(x.innerHTML);

  }

  

}

</script>


<button onclick="clearText()">清除节点内容</button>




</body>


提问者:幕布斯8168822 2018-08-05 15:36

个回答

  • Candy_果果
    2018-08-10 00:04:40

    for(var i=0;i<content.childNodes.length;i++);   for循环后面的分号去了就好,for循环不带分号  例:  for(XXX){ XXX}